LAMICTAL 150
Generic Name: lamotrigine
Pill imprint LAMICTAL 150 has been identified as Lamictal 150 mg.
Lamictal is used in the treatment of bipolar disorder; seizure prevention; schizoaffective disorder and belongs to the drug class triazine anticonvulsants. Risk cannot be ruled out during pregnancy.
Lamictal 150 mg is not subject to the Controlled Substances Act.
